Do you remember when we studied the following group of words? --> When - which - what - where - how - why, etc.
At first we used them only in questions (to ask for more information) like:
- When do you go training?
- What time do you go to bed?
- Where does she work?
- How did it go?
- How much water does Mario drink a day?
Well, this group of words is calles Relative Pronouns.
Now, we're going to give this group other use. Please, read the theory below.
To sum up, we use Relative Pronouns in the middle of a sentence to give extra information about something or somebody.
